Complete Specifications
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Model | DF25AES |
Horsepower | 25HP |
Shaft Length | 15″ (Short) |
Steering | Tiller Handle |
Starting System | Electric & Manual Recoil |
Trim & Tilt | Manual |
Fuel Delivery | Battery-less EFI |
Cylinder Count | 3 |
Displacement | 29.8 cu. in. (489cc) |
Full Throttle Range | 5000 – 6000 RPM |
Ignition System | Digital CDI |
Cooling System | Water-Cooled |
Gear Shift | F-N-R (Front-mounted lever) |
Propeller | 3 x 10.25 x 11 inches |
Gear Ratio | 2.09:1 |
Oil Type & Capacity | SAE 10W-30/40 – 1.6 quarts (1.5L) |
Alternator Output | Manual 12V 14A / Electric 12V 14A |
Fuel Type | Unleaded Gasoline (87 octane) |
Lubrication System | Wet Sump with Cam-Driven Oil Pump |
Saltwater Rated | Yes |

2. Is this motor suitable for saltwater use?
Yes, the DF25AES is fully saltwater-rated. It includes Suzuki’s advanced anti-corrosion system and a freshwater flushing port, making post-trip maintenance quick and easy.
3. What type of boat is best for this motor?
This 25HP motor is ideal for small to mid-sized boats such as aluminum fishing boats, inflatables, skiffs, and tiller-controlled utility boats. Its compact design and short shaft make it easy to mount and maneuver.
